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ace: A Complete Guide to Buying & Selling in 2025

The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ace is an official in-game trading platform that allows players to buy and sell skins, charms, and other cosmetic items using R6 Credits. Whether you’re a seasoned player looking to acquire rare skins or a newcomer eager to customize your operators, the marketplace offers a secure environment to engage in transactions and personalize your gaming experience.

In this comprehensive guide, we’ll cover everything you need to know about the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ace, from accessing the platform to mastering successful trading strategies.

What is the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ace?

The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ace is an online hub where players can trade in-game cosmetics like weapon skins, charms, and uniforms. Introduced by Ubisoft, the marketplace aims to create a player-driven economy where items can be bought and sold securely.

Players can access the marketplace through their Ubisoft accounts and use in-game currency (R6 Credits) to conduct transactions. This system allows for a fair, regulated environment, reducing the risks associated with third-party trading platforms.

How to Access the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ace

To participate in the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ace, players must follow these steps to gain access:

Step 1: Log Into Your Ubisoft Account

Head to the official Ubisoft Rainbow Six Siege website, log in using your Ubisoft credentials, and navigate to the ‘Marketplace’ tab. Ensure your game account is linked correctly to your Ubisoft profile.

Step 2: Enable Two-Factor Authentication (2FA)

Ubisoft requires all players to enable two-factor authentication (2FA) for enhanced security. This step ensures that your account remains protected from unauthorized access during trading activities.

Step 3: Meet the Eligibility Requirements

Ubisoft has set specific requirements to access the marketplace:

  • Players must have a minimum clearance level of 25.
  • They must have played at least one match in the current ranked season.
  • The account must have no active bans or restrictions.

Once you meet these criteria, you can freely buy and sell items within the marketplace.

How to Buy Items in the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ace

Buying items in the marketplace is a simple and intuitive process. Here’s how you can get started:

Step 1: Browse Available Items

Use the search feature to look for specific skins, charms, or uniforms. You can filter items based on rarity, type, and price.

Step 2: Check Prices and Listings

Each item comes with a range of seller prices. Compare different listings and choose the one that fits your budget.

Step 3: Place an Order

Once you’ve selected an item, you can place an order by confirming the purchase using your R6 Credits. The system will match your order with the lowest available seller.

Step 4: Confirm the Transaction

After the transaction is completed, the item will be added to your in-game inventory instantly.

How to Sell Items in the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ace

If you have unused skins or cosmetics, you can sell them on the marketplace to earn R6 Credits. Follow these steps to successfully sell your items:

Step 1: Go to Your Inventory

Navigate to the ‘Sell’ tab and view all tradable items in your inventory. Note that some exclusive or promotional skins may not be eligible for trade.

Step 2: Set Your Selling Price

Research the current market price for your item and set a competitive price. If you price too high, it might take longer to sell.

Step 3: Confirm the Listing

Once you’ve set the price, confirm the sale. Your item will be listed in the marketplace for potential buyers to view.

Step 4: Monitor Your Sales

Regularly check your sales and adjust pricing if necessary. If an item isn’t selling, consider lowering the price to attract buyers.

Understanding Transaction Fees and Pricing Structure

Ubisoft applies a 10% transaction fee on all marketplace sales. This fee is deducted from the final selling price, ensuring smooth operations of the marketplace.

Example of a Sale Transaction:

If you sell an item for 1,000 R6 Credits, the fee deducted will be 100 R6 Credits, leaving you with 900 R6 Credits in earnings.

Security Measures for Safe Transactions

To ensure a safe trading experience, Ubisoft has implemented several security measures within the marketplace:

  1.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Mandatory for all transactions.
  2. Account Verification: Marketplace access is restricted to verified accounts only.
  3. Fraud Detection: Ubisoft monitors for suspicious activity to prevent scams.
  4. Reporting System: Players can report fraudulent buyers or sellers.

FAQs About the Rainbow Six Siege Marketplace

Q1: Can I trade items with my friends directly?
No, all transactions must go through the Ubisoft marketplace to ensure security.

Q2: Are refunds available for marketplace purchases?
No, all purchases are final and cannot be refunded.

Q3: How long does it take to receive an item after purchase?
Items are delivered instantly once the transaction is complete.

Q4: Can I buy items using real money?
No, purchases can only be made using R6 Credits, which can be bought with real money.

Q5: What happens if my item doesn’t sell?
You can lower the price or remove the listing to try selling at a later time.
